Как функционируют хранилища данных и серверы

Как функционируют хранилища данных и серверы

Нынешние электронные сервисы работают благодаря взаимодействию двух основных частей. Машины обслуживают требования клиентов и осуществляют вычисления. Хранилища данных записывают сведения в организованном формате. Осознание основ деятельности способствует освоить в принципах функционирования 1 win casino электронных систем и приложений.

Почему за каждым сайтом и приложением находится скрытая структура

Пользователи замечают только интерфейс софта или страницы. За графической интерфейсом скрывается сложная инженерная архитектура. Серверное аппаратура размещается в дата-центрах и поддерживает постоянную функционирование системы. Хранилища хранения сведений содержат миллионы сведений о пользователях, операциях и материале.

Инфраструктура осуществляет жизненно существенные функции. Она обрабатывает входящие обращения от тысяч юзеров синхронно. Компоненты архитектуры контролируют полномочия доступа и защищают закрытую данные. 1вин организует взаимодействие между разными компонентами сервиса. Без устойчивой технической базы невозможно разработать стабильный цифровой продукт.

Что такое сервер и зачем он требуется электронному сервису

Сервер является собой компьютер с большой мощностью, который обслуживает обращения клиентских аппаратов. Программное ПО управляет доступом к ресурсам и делит загрузку. 1вин отвечает за логику деятельности программы и связь с базами информации. Без серверной компонента неосуществима деятельность современных онлайн-служб.

Как хранилище данных хранит информацию и помогает оперативно ее обнаруживать

Хранилище данных организует данные в таблицы, файлы или схемы. Упорядоченное размещение даёт моментально извлекать необходимые данные. 1win casino использует специальные механизмы для улучшения доступа к сведениям.

Эффективность функционирования гарантируется несколькими механизмами:

  • Индексы формируют указатели на постоянно запрашиваемые сведения
  • Кэширование сохраняет популярные обращения в памяти
  • Партиционирование дробит крупные таблицы сегменты фрагменты
  • Репликация дублирует данные на несколько серверов

Корректная организация хранилища сокращает длительность реакции и улучшает эффективность сервиса.

Что случается, когда юзер запускает сайт или приложение

Клиентское гаджет посылает обращение на машину через интернет. Требование включает данные о требуемой странице или действии. Машина изучает запрос и устанавливает нужные информацию для отклика.

Система запрашивает к репозиторию для извлечения необходимых записей. 1win casino производит запрос по заданным условиям и предоставляет данные. Сервер преобразует сведения и формирует HTML-документ или JSON-ответ. Итоговый итог доставляется на оборудование клиента. Браузер или сервис выводит сведения на экране. Весь операция занимает доли секунды при правильной оптимизации.

Соединение между сервером, хранилищем данных и пользовательским оболочкой

Клиентский оболочка составляет визуальную компонент приложения. Элементы и формы передают инструкции на серверную компонент. Сервер служит связующим между юзером и базой данных. Он обрабатывает обращения и генерирует команды к сведениям.

1вин казино получает необходимую данные из таблиц. Сервер трансформирует результаты в вид для пользовательского приложения. Информация передаются в оболочку для отображения. Многоуровневая структура распределяет ответственность между элементами. Такое распределение упрощает разработку и поддержку сервиса. Каждый слой обновляется самостоятельно от прочих модулей.

Почему данные следует не просто хранить, а правильно упорядочивать

Беспорядочное хранение информации ведёт к замедленной работе системы. Поиск требуемой записи среди миллионов компонентов занимает большое время. Корректная организация ускоряет получение и сокращает нагрузку на оборудование.

Нормализация исключает дублирование и экономит дисковое пространство. Отношения между таблицами гарантируют целостность данных. 1вин казино поддерживает непротиворечивость сведений при параллельных обновлениях. Индексирование ключевых столбцов создает скоростные каналы получения. Качественная организация базы повышает устойчивость и скорость всего сервиса.

Реляционные и нереляционные хранилища данных: в чем разница на реальности

Реляционные платформы организуют данные в таблицы со строгой схемой. Связи между таблицами обеспечивают целостность сведений. Язык SQL позволяет осуществлять сложные запросы и объединять данные из различных хранилищ.

Нереляционные решения задействуют адаптивные схемы размещения. Документоориентированные платформы сохраняют информацию в JSON-структурах. Графовые базы оптимизированы для обработки со связями между объектами.

1вин определяется в соответствии от запросов задачи. Реляционные годятся для операционных решений с ясной организацией. Нереляционные гарантируют масштабируемость и пластичность организации сведений.

Как запросы позволяют извлекать нужную данные из хранилища

Команды составляют собой инструкции для получения или модификации данных. Язык SQL даёт задавать параметры выборки и сортировки записей. Платформа определяет эффективный путь исполнения команды.

Ключевые категории действий с данными:

  • Выборка элементов по заданным условиям
  • Внесение новых элементов в таблицы
  • Обновление имеющихся параметров
  • Стирание неактуальной сведений

1win casino улучшает исполнение команд с помощью индексов. Составные обращения объединяют информацию из множества таблиц. Групповые операции рассчитывают суммы и усреднённые показатели. Корректно сформированные запросы увеличивают доставку результатов.

Роль API в взаимодействии сведениями между сервисами

API представляет системный протокол для связи между платформами. Механизм задаёт правила взаимодействия сведениями и структуры отправки информации. Сервисы задействуют API для доступа опций сторонних приложений.

REST API работает через HTTP-протокол и использует типовые методы обращений. Пользователь отправляет команду с аргументами. Сервер анализирует команду и выдаёт данные в структуре JSON. 1вин казино выдаёт сведения через API для сторонних приложений.

Интерфейсы дают подключать расчётные платформы, карты и социальные платформы. Программисты разрабатывают компонентные приложения с коммуникацией через API. Такой метод облегчает масштабирование системы.

Почему быстродействие машины сказывается на деятельность всего продукта

Длительность отклика сервера задаёт скорость отображения страниц и совершения действий. Низкая обработка запросов снижает эффективность. Каждая лишняя секунда простоя повышает уровень уходов.

Мощность оборудования влияет на число параллельно обслуживаемых запросов. Низкая мощность процессора формирует очереди и простои. Оперативная ОЗУ лимитирует размер кэшируемых сведений.

Оптимизация алгоритмов повышает производительность исполнения. Быстрый сервер гарантирует удобное использование с сервисом. Производительность системы воздействует на лояльность юзеров и эффективность продукта.

Как серверы справляются с огромным объёмом пользователей

Увеличение пользователей порождает усиленную загрузку на систему. Отдельный сервер не может обрабатывать миллионы команд одновременно. Платформы задействуют разные подходы для распределения загрузки.

Горизонтальное рост добавляет добавочные узлы. Балансировщик распределяет поступающие обращения между машинами. Каждый узел обрабатывает часть нагрузки. Вертикальное масштабирование повышает мощность аппаратуры.

Кластеры действуют как целостная архитектура и предоставляют стабильность. При сбое отдельной сервера другие продолжают обрабатывать клиентов. Правильная структура обеспечивает выполнять увеличивающийся трафик без падения качества.

Распределение загрузки

Балансировка команд между несколькими машинами 1вин казино исключает перегрузку архитектуры. Балансировщик оценивает моментальную занятость машин и отправляет нагрузку на менее загруженные узлы. Автоматизированное включение серверов случается при повышении объёма пользователей. Архитектура расширяется в зависимости от актуальной нужды в процессорных средствах.

Кэширование и распределение команд

Кэш записывает регулярно востребованные данные в быстрой памяти. Повторные обращения к сведениям не предполагают команд к репозиторию. Разнесённый кэш находится на множестве машинах для увеличения размера. CDN доставляет неизменяемый материал из ближайших к клиенту узлов. Такие механизмы уменьшают нагрузку на основную инфраструктуру и повышают отклик системы.

Сохранность информации: охрана, резервные бэкапы и надзор входа

Оборона данных предполагает комплексного подхода на всех компонентах системы. Криптование информации исключает неразрешённый вход при перехвате данных. Механизмы охраны 1вин поддерживают конфиденциальность передачи информации.

Система управления доступа лимитирует полномочия клиентов в зависимости от статуса. Аутентификация проверяет подлинность учетных аккаунтов. Систематическое генерация дублирующих бэкапов охраняет от потери данных при отказах.

Дубликаты находятся на изолированных серверах или в удалённых репозиториях. Программное дублирование выполняется по графику. Процедуры реанимации обеспечивают моментально возобновить работоспособность архитектуры.

Что случается при авариях и как платформы возвращаются

Технические сбои случаются по разным основаниям: отказ аппаратуры, баги приложений, перегрузка сети. Системы мониторинга проверяют состояние модулей и сигнализируют о неполадках. Автоматические инструменты активируют алгоритмы восстановления.

Главные стадии реанимации функциональности:

  • Выявление неполадки через мониторинг
  • Переключение потока на резервные машины
  • Возврат данных из копий
  • Устранение сбоя

Копирование информации на множество узлов поддерживает бесперебойность работы. При поломке единственного машины система использует резервные копии. Период реанимации зависит от структуры архитектуры.

Почему базы данных и серверы являются основой электронного мира

Каждый актуальный виртуальный сервис нуждается устойчивого хранения и обработки сведений. Серверы 1win casino выполняют операции и координируют работу программ. Базы информации гарантируют оперативный получение к записям. Развитие методов не отменяет базовые правила структуры. Понимание функционирования архитектуры способствует разрабатывать результативные и масштабируемые продукты.

Leave a Comment

Please note: Comment moderation is enabled and may delay your comment. There is no need to resubmit your comment.